Standing Water Removal vs. DIY: When To Call a Professional
| Situation | DIY? | Call a Pro? | Why |
|---|---|---|---|
| Small puddle on the floor | Yes | No | It’s easy to clean up but not always safe. You might miss hidden moisture. |
| Water from a broken pipe | No | Yes | It can spread quickly. You need the right tools to stop it. |
| Water under the carpet | No | Yes | It’s hard to reach. You need special equipment to get it all out. |
| Water in the basement | No | Yes | It can cause serious damage. You need professional help to dry it out. |
| Water from a flood | No | Yes | It’s a big job. You need the right team to handle it safely. |
| Water in a crawl space | No | Yes | It’s hard to access and can cause long-term issues. You need experts. |

Standing Water Removal Cost In Louisa, VA
Costs for Standing Water Removal in Louisa, VA vary based on the size of the area and the severity of the damage. You don’t want to guess. It’s best to get a professional estimate. That’s the right way to go. It’s not about the price, it’s about the value. You get what you pay for.
| Service | Typical Price Range | What Affects Cost |
|---|---|---|
| Initial water extraction | $500 – $2,500 | Size of the area and depth of the water. |
| Moisture testing | $200 – $600 | Number of areas tested and tools used. |
| Drying and dehumidification | $700 – $3,000 | Time needed and equipment used. |
| Final inspection | $100 – $300 | Complexity of the area and number of checks. |
| Insurance documentation | Free | It’s part of our service and can save you money. |
| More cleanup | $300 – $1,500 | Amount of debris and work needed. |
